CVP Emergency Power – CEP

UL924 Certified | NEC 700 Compliant

UL924 Certified Self-Rechargeable Battery Energy Storage System meets all relevant building codes and ensures AHJ compliance for emergency elevator power requirements.

Technical Specifications

  • Power Offerings: 30kW, 60kW, 90kW

  • Voltage: 480V, 3-phase, 4-wire (208V also available)

  • Efficiency: 95%

  • Switchover Time: <2 seconds

  • Warranty: 10 years

  • System Lifespan: 10 years

SYSTEM FEATURES

  • Certified & Patented Bi-directional Li-Battery Energy Storage System (BESS)

  • Captures regenerative braking power from elevators during outages

  • Modular expandable design for scalability

  • Fully automated operation

  • SLD analysis for load calculation

  • Certified 35-state contractors' network for installation

Indoor/outdoor units available. Perfect for buildings needing to provide emergency power, patented for 90 minutes of the elevator's full operation, which can self-recharge using the elevator's regen power during a power outage.

CVP Hub Charge – EV Charging Infrastructure Specifications

Deploy DC fast charging without utility upgrades. Our Smart Power Control Peak Management System features two dual-port (CCS1 & NACS) 180kW Fast Chargers, giving CRE stakeholders the power to install fast chargers quickly—no lease or purchase requirements for EVs, anywhere there is parking space.

headlight.png

Power & Performance

  • 4 parking spaces capacity in one system

  • 180kW DC output from only 60kW AC input

  • 2 dual-port (CCS1 & NACS) DC fast chargers

Key Advantage for Critical Applications

Instant power delivery ensures immediate elevator operation and eliminates the 10–15 second delay that can trap occupants during emergencies. CEP systems self-recharge using elevator regen power during outages, extending runtime beyond the guaranteed 90 minutes.
